... Read moreOne of the most empowering lessons I've learned is the importance of not waiting for the "perfect moment" to take action. Life rarely offers perfect timing, but it does offer opportunities packed within imperfect moments. By adopting the mindset that you can 'take the moment and make it perfect,' you create a powerful shift in how you approach daily challenges. For me, this realization started during a particularly challenging period when waiting for ideal conditions only led to frustration and stagnation. I began to practice gratitude and mindfulness daily, especially during sunsets. Each sunset symbolized an ending and a chance to reset—to start fresh the next day. This daily ritual became a calming practice that reminded me of resilience and personal strength: 'You've got this.' Incorporating soft motivation and calm mindset strategies turned out to be essential. Simple affirmations each day helped me stay grounded, motivating me to push forward even when obstacles seemed overwhelming. I also found that journaling my thoughts under the theme of new beginnings helped clarify my goals and reinforce my commitment to growth. This approach is about more than just motivation—it's about transforming perspective and realizing that the power to influence your life lies within every moment you choose to seize. Whether you're embarking on a new project, recovering from setbacks, or simply seeking daily inspiration, embracing this outlook can guide you toward a more intentional, fulfilling life. Remember, it’s not about waiting for perfect timing; it’s about creating it yourself.
